Pollster Frank Luntz on Monday said former President Donald Trump has the ability to question Vice President Kamala Harris on issues she won’t be able to address during their upcoming presidential debate.
The pollster said earlier in the segment that Trump made a mistake against Biden by not allowing him to talk during their 2020 presidential debate.
Harris on Thursday gave her first sit-down interview to CNN’s Dana Bash since launching her 2024 presidential campaign on July 21. Luntz said on Friday that he “was not impressed” by Harris during the interview and asserted she must perform “better” in her debate against Trump.
Trump debated Biden on June 27, and the president’s dismal performance inspired high-profile calls for him to terminate his reelection campaign, which he did less than a month later.
